Understanding Dietary Influences on Triglycerides in the UK
How do high-sugar foods lead to increased triglyceride levels in British diets?

Why Do Triglycerides Increase: High-sugar foods play a significant role in raising triglycerides within British diets, especially through popular snacks such as biscuits, sweets, and sugary drinks. The UK’s National Health Service (NHS) advises that added sugars should not exceed 5% of daily energy intake to reduce health risks linked to elevated triglycerides. Recognising the pervasiveness of these dietary habits is essential for individuals aiming to maintain healthy lipid levels.
Regularly consuming sugary snacks can contribute to insulin resistance and metabolic syndrome, conditions that can further increase triglyceride levels. The easy accessibility of high-sugar foods in supermarkets and convenience stores across the UK intensifies this challenge, making it crucial for individuals to monitor their sugar intake actively.
Furthermore, British children are particularly at risk due to their high intake of sweets and soft drinks, which can lead to lasting health issues. Schools and community initiatives are beginning to tackle these dietary challenges by promoting healthier snack options, thereby educating the younger generation about the importance of maintaining balanced triglyceride levels.
How does the consumption of fatty foods affect triglyceride levels in the UK?
Traditional high-fat meals prevalent in British cuisine, such as fish and chips and full-fat dairy products, can contribute to heightened triglyceride levels. The intake of saturated fats is a primary factor in lipid elevation. The NHS recommends that individuals opt for healthier fat alternatives, including.
- Olive oil
- Avocado
- Fatty fish like mackerel
- Low-fat dairy products
These alternatives not only enhance flavour but also provide vital nutrients that effectively support heart health.
Incorporating these healthier fats into daily meals can markedly impact lipid profiles, leading to healthier triglyceride levels. Adopting a balanced approach to dietary fat intake enables individuals to enjoy traditional British dishes while prioritising cardiovascular health.
Understanding which dietary fat sources are beneficial is vital, as not all fats are harmful. Both polyunsaturated and monounsaturated fats can actually help lower triglycerides, making it essential for UK residents to differentiate between healthy and unhealthy fats in their dietary choices.
What are the patterns of alcohol intake among Britons and their effects on triglycerides?
Excessive alcohol consumption is a common aspect of UK pub culture and significantly influences elevated triglyceride levels. Regularly consuming large quantities of alcohol can lead to liver damage, impairing the liver’s ability to metabolise fats, which results in higher triglyceride levels in the bloodstream. British health surveys indicate that binge drinking has become an alarming trend among adults, correlating with increasing triglyceride levels.
The NHS provides guidelines suggesting that individuals should refrain from regularly drinking more than 14 units of alcohol weekly. Adhering to this advice can help mitigate the risk of elevated triglycerides and associated health complications. Furthermore, reducing alcohol intake not only improves lipid profiles but also enhances overall health and well-being.

How do processed foods impact triglyceride levels in the UK?

Processed foods, which are commonly consumed in British households, have a detrimental effect on triglyceride levels. Items such as ready meals and crisps often contain high levels of refined carbohydrates and unhealthy fats, which can raise triglyceride levels. The NHS recommends limiting processed food intake to enhance cardiovascular health and lower triglyceride levels.
Many processed foods are laden with sugars and sodium, factors that further exacerbate lipid-related concerns. Individuals should be aware of the nutritional content of these foods and strive to replace them with fresher alternatives, such as fruits, vegetables, and whole grains, that promote better health outcomes.

What is the significance of exercise in managing triglycerides for adults in the UK?
Exercise plays a critical role in managing triglyceride levels among adults in the UK. Engaging in regular physical activity, such as walking in local parks or participating in group fitness classes, can lead to significant reductions in triglyceride concentrations. The UK government recommends that adults engage in at least 150 minutes of moderate-intensity exercise weekly to promote cardiovascular health and maintain optimal lipid profiles.
Participating in aerobic activities has been shown to enhance the body’s fat metabolism, thereby effectively reducing triglyceride levels. Local communities offer a wide range of options, from jogging groups to cycling clubs, encouraging individuals to stay active while also fostering social connections. This social aspect of exercise not only helps manage triglycerides but also improves mental health, further enhancing overall well-being.
Additionally, incorporating resistance training into one’s fitness regimen can also yield beneficial results. Activities such as weight lifting or bodyweight exercises strengthen muscles and increase the metabolic rate, which can, in turn, help manage triglyceride levels. A well-rounded fitness plan tailored to individual preferences can ensure long-term adherence and success in triglyceride management.

How does stress affect triglyceride levels in the UK?
Daily stressors, particularly work-related pressures in bustling British cities, can elevate triglyceride levels through various biological mechanisms. Stress prompts the release of hormones like cortisol, which can lead to fat accumulation and increased triglyceride synthesis. This relationship highlights the significance of managing stress for maintaining healthy lipid profiles.
Resources from UK mental health organisations recommend various coping strategies to alleviate stress, such as mindfulness, yoga, and consistent physical activity. Engaging in these practices can effectively lower stress levels and, consequently, positively influence triglyceride concentrations.

What is the link between diabetes and triglycerides in British demographics?
The connection between type 2 diabetes and elevated triglycerides is particularly significant within British demographics. Individuals with type 2 diabetes often experience dyslipidaemia, characterised by high triglycerides and low HDL cholesterol levels. Recognising this connection is crucial for effectively managing overall health.
- Obesity
- Physical inactivity
- Unhealthy diet
- Family history of diabetes
According to the British Diabetic Association, managing triglycerides is a vital component of diabetes care, as high levels can increase cardiovascular risks. Implementing dietary modifications alongside regular exercise can significantly improve lipid profiles in people with diabetes, ultimately improving their health outcomes.

What associations exist between high triglycerides and liver disease in the UK?
High triglycerides are associated with non-alcoholic fatty liver disease (NAFLD), a condition that is prevalent in Britain. Increased triglyceride levels can lead to fat accumulation in the liver, causing inflammation and, over time, potential liver damage. Public Health England highlights the need to monitor triglycerides as part of liver health assessments.
Dietary interventions play a crucial role in managing triglyceride levels and promoting liver health. The British Liver Trust recommends incorporating a balanced diet rich in whole foods, minimising saturated fats and sugars, and increasing physical activity to improve liver function.

Frequently Asked Questions
What are triglycerides?
Triglycerides are a type of fat (lipid) in your blood that serves as an energy source for your body. Elevated levels can heighten the risk of heart disease and other health complications.
How can I lower my triglyceride levels?
Lowering triglyceride levels can be achieved through lifestyle modifications, such as adopting a healthy diet, increasing physical activity, and maintaining a healthy weight.
What foods should I avoid to manage triglycerides?
Avoid foods high in sugar, refined carbohydrates, and unhealthy fats, such as sugary snacks, white bread, and fried foods, to help manage your triglycerides.
How often should I have my triglyceride levels checked?
It is advisable to have your triglyceride levels checked at least once every five years, or more frequently if you possess risk factors such as obesity or diabetes.
Can exercise aid in reducing triglycerides?
Yes, regular exercise can considerably lower triglyceride levels. Aim for at least 150 minutes of moderate-intensity exercise each week for optimal results.
Is alcohol consumption linked to triglyceride levels?
Yes, excessive alcohol consumption can elevate triglyceride levels. It is crucial to drink in moderation to sustain healthy lipid levels.
What role does weight play in triglyceride levels?
Excess body weight, particularly around the abdomen, corresponds with elevated triglyceride levels. Losing weight can substantially improve lipid profiles.
Does genetics influence triglycerides?
Yes, genetics can affect triglyceride levels. If there is a family history of high triglycerides, it is vital to monitor your levels and adopt healthy lifestyle practices.
What are the symptoms of high triglycerides?
High triglycerides often do not present noticeable symptoms, but they can lead to complications such as abdominal pain or fatigue. Regular health checks are essential for detection.
How can I enhance my diet to manage triglycerides?
Focus on a balanced diet abundant in fruits, vegetables, whole grains, and healthy fats. Limit sugar and processed foods to manage triglyceride levels effectively.
